Brief summary

KB-120 small molecular nutrient is a structural multi-molecular natural nutrient with different components. It is produced from strains and natural plant culture-medium that can be used in food and is designed according to different efficacy of different products by multi-stage solid-liquid complex fermentation technology. The functional directions of the product series involved are: immune function damage repair, intestinal villi damage repair, sperm development machinery damage repair, ovarian function damage repair, liver function damage repair, sleep disorder function damage repair, etc.Previous studies have shown that KB-120 has good clinical effects on improving the number and function of male germ cells.Luanbao KB-120 is a compound plant health drink specially for women. This study intends to give KB-120 small molecule nutrients as nutritional supplement intervention in female patients with ovarian dysfunction, and observe its influence on endocrine function, ovarian reserve function and fertility in patients with ovarian dysfunction.

Interventions

DIETARY_SUPPLEMENTKB-120 small molecular nutrient and vitamin E

The experimental group was given oral KB-120 small molecular nutrients, once a day, once a bag (30ml), and vitamin E100mg orally twice a day for a total of 3 menstrual cycles

DIETARY_SUPPLEMENTVitamin E

Vitamin E100mg is taken orally twice a day for a total of 3 menstrual cycles

Inclusion criteria

1. Patients with low ovarian function: FSH ≥10IU/L or AMH ≤1.1ng/ml. 2. The age at the time of signing the informed consent is 20-40 years old (including 20 and 40 years old) and has not been menopausal; 3. Be willing to sign written informed consent and comply with the study protocol

Exclusion criteria

1. Patients with severe anemia or malignant tumor; Lactation or pregnancy; 2. Eating disorders or anorexia; 3. Taking hormone drugs or participating in any other study. 4. There are factors that researchers believe cannot be included in the study
